Cops in my town on patrol for 4/20

I live in Davis, where I go to the University. I got the day off work, so last night I smoked an eigth and went out with friends. I crashed at my girl's house and this morning when I was waiting for the bus to go to my one class of the day, a cop passes, does a u-turn, gets out and approaches me. I'm on the phone with my mom talking about 4/20 because she smokes too. So I'm like "Hold on mom, a cop is here and wants to talk to me" and hung up.
He asked me if I was over 18 and I said yeah. He asked me what I was doing, where I was going. I said I was going to my class that starts at 1. I had just smoked 20 minutes earlier, and had my bubbler and 1/8 on me. He asks me to show him my UC student ID. I pull it out and show him the id and he hands it back, telling me he was a truancy officer looking for high school kids skipping school. I had come to the realization that my right leg was spasming and to say it simply, looked plain obvious that I was high. He asked me if I was nervous about something and I said "Uh no..." and he asked if I was on probation or parole and I said "absoulutely not officer".

He just said thats all I needed, have a nice day.

What I believe all that was about was that he wanted to have an excuse to stop me and interrogate me by saying he's checking for truant highschoolers. I don't look like a high schooler, I'm almost 20.

After my class, after the bus took off from campus heading home, all the busses on the road were stopped and checked by 3 cops, and nobody was sure what they were doing. Cops in Davis are patrolling hard on 4/20, and it sucks.
